Dive into the nostalgic world of Return to Grace, where retro visuals meet a story-driven sci-fi adventure. In this episode, we debate the balance between gameplay and dialogue, tackle a surprising disagreement over the cover art, and explore the game’s playtime, replay-ability, and its unique AI-driven characters.

Along the way, Michael’s curiosity shines as we analyze collectibles and the puzzles. With ethereal music setting the tone, we recommend similar walking simulators while unpacking the storytelling strengths of this sci-fi gem in a very lengthy story spoiler section.
